The show was organized by Jude Haraldson through Prairie Fibreshed, an organization that promotes circular textile processes. All works in the show were handmade using natural fibre materials grown and processed in our province 🧢🌾

To create the textiles in this new exhibition at the Saskatchewan Craft Council, local artists worked with Saskatchewan ranchers and shepherds to source their wool. Many can even name the individual sheep whose fleece was used in their work! πŸ‘

A graphic on a light blue background reads: "At SCC Fine Craft Shop, we're proud to be transparent." Below this is a pie chart, with a 60% piece labelled "Artist" and the remaining 40% labelled "SCC"

A graphic on a light blue background reads: "At SCC Fine Craft Shop, we're proud to be transparent." Below this is a pie chart, with a 60% piece labelled "Artist" and the remaining 40% labelled "SCC"

A graphic on a light blue background reads: "60% goes directly to the artist. All SCC Fine Craft Shop artists are juried members from across Saskatchewan, whose work we've determined is well-crafted, original in design, and fairly priced."

A graphic on a light blue background reads: "60% goes directly to the artist. All SCC Fine Craft Shop artists are juried members from across Saskatchewan, whose work we've determined is well-crafted, original in design, and fairly priced."

A graphic reads: "40% supports our nonprofit.
This helps us cover:
Β· A living wage for our Saskatoon staff.
Β· Shop operations, like inventory management, customer service, & retail displays.
Β· Product photography & online listings.
Β· Marketing & promotion.
Β· Building & web hosting costs.
Β· SCC programming, like our gallery, annual craft market, & member opportunities."
